Indoor Pickleball Chain Expands to Chicago

Pickleball Kingdom, a fast-growing indoor pickleball franchise, is looking to expand its empire, and the company is planning to open several state-of-the-art indoor pickleball clubs across Chicago.

This expansion will be spearheaded by the GTOne Management Group. Rob Streett, COO of Pickleball Kingdom, said, “We’ve been wanting to open Chicago for a while now. But it is imperative to us that we find the right partners, and we found that in the GTOne Management Group.”

The new indoor facilities would offer a year-round destination for both seasoned players and newcomers alike. “A pickleball is a wiffle ball, so no ball in any sport is more affected by wind than a pickleball,” said Ace Rodrigues, Founder and CEO of Pickleball Kingdom. He continued, “And nowhere is it windier than in the ‘Windy City.’ We’re thrilled to have Pickleball Kingdoms in Chicago and the rest of Illinois.”

The new clubs will feature professional-grade courts, lighting and sound systems, as well as open play, leagues, and private coaching. The expansion marks the latest in a series of pickleball ventures that seek to meet the ever-growing demand of pickleball enthusiasts and the sports community in Chicago.
